Portrait of Alison (U.S. title: Postmark for Danger[2], also known as Alison[3]) is a 1956 British crime film directed by Guy Green and starring Terry Moore, Robert Beatty and William Sylvester. [4] It was written by Green and Ken Hughes based on the BBC television series Portrait of Alison which aired the same year. [5][6]

  5. A car plunging over a cliff kills its two occupants identified as newspaperman Lewis Forrester and actress Alison Ford (Terry Moore). Surviving Lewis are his two brothers, Tim (Robert Beatty), a portrait painter, and Dave (William Sylvester), a pilot.
